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will assess the damage and create a customized plan to restore your tile floor. We take into account the extent of the damage, the type of tile, and the size of the affected area.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and ensuring that the job is done efficiently.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ying

We use specialized equipment to extract standing water from your tile floor, including wet/dry vacuums and pumps. Once the water is removed, we use industrial-grade drying equipment to dry the area,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ring that your tile floor dries completely.

Step 3: Tile Floor Restoration

Once the area is dry, our team will restore your tile floor to its original condition. This may involve replacing damaged tile, grout, or other materials. We use only the highest-quality materials and techniques to ensure a seamless finish.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the job is complete and that your tile floor is restored to its original condition. We will also clean the area thoroughly to remove any remaining debris or odors.

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under the sink Yes No DIY fixes are usually enough for small leaks.
Large area of standing water No Yes Large areas of standing water need specialized equipment and expertise to safely extract and dry.
Water damage to an entire floor No Yes Water damage to an entire floor needs a comprehensive restoration plan to ensure the entire floor is restored to a safe and healthy environment.

Tile Floor Water Damage Restoration Cost in Taghkanic, NY

The cost of tile floor water damage restoration in Taghkanic, NY can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ates, and we’ll work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Tile floor restoration $1,000 – $5,000 Type of tile, extent of damage, labor costs
Final inspection and cleaning $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required
